Invalid MEX-file, invalid win32 application

Hi everybody,
I'm trying to use a function which called a mexw32 library but this error appear :
"Invalid MEX-file, 'C:\Program Files\...\...\*.mexw32' n'est pas une application Win32 valide"
Is anybody already met this type of error ?
My environment is : Windows XP, Matlab 2010b.
Thanks,

This message can result when a mex routine is compiled with one version of MATLAB and then used on a different version of MATLAB. The solution is generally to recompile the mex routine using the MATLAB version that you intend to run it on.

It might be releated to the architecture. MEXW32 is for Windows 32 Bit. Maybe you use a Win XP for 64 Bit.
